Milwaukee Tool is an industry leader developing innovative solutions that deliver increased productivity and unmatched durability for professional construction users. We set out to completely rethink a solution and deliver game-changing innovation. As a Project Engineer you will be responsible for leading projects in a variety of areas including but not limited to: Testing, Facilities, and Capital Expenditures.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Lead product testing projects with focus on Testing Execution Management at a variety of Milwaukee locations including international.
- Support international test labs
- Lead machine safety review efforts
- Assist in identifying new equipment needs
- Communicate with vendors and sourcing
- Lead Testing Improvement Projects that include capital
- Lead internal projects for continuous improvement with process or equipment.
- Write CAPEX requests
- Lead projects related to Facilities Support including facility improvements and changes
- Develop and execute plans.
- Create layouts and drawings based on team input, equipment specifications, and facility requirements.
